Snow Similes

Curated and Reviewed by Lesson Planet
This Snow Similes lesson plan also includes:
  • Worksheet
  • Join to access all included materials

Students see how poets use words to paint pictures. The combination of a big snowstorm and hands-on materials make this lesson plan successful. There are some nice attachments that the students will really enjoy!
